If a user is deleted from Active Directory will their RSA Token be automatically unassigned?

As per title, our RSA Authentication Manager is tied in with AD.

 

If a user is deleted from AD who had an RSA Token assigned, will the users token be automatically unassigned and placed in the pool of available tokens for assignment?

Yes, after a clean-up job is run.  That is why many sites schedule clean-ups.  A grace period in the clean up job can wait a few days before un-assigning the token, in case the user was deleted in AD by accident and then added back.
